Comment: |
Surface acidity constants at 25 °C were determined from the potentiometric titration at I = 0.01 M, and are referenced to the 1.0M standard state; Constants were determined from the van’t Hoff equation, the enthalpy of proton adsorption (-32.2 kJ mol-1), and the K+ and K- values derived from the 25 °C potentiometric titration. |
